Output 09214343040d10891a9979ef1e4d12516500fcbe1691cc8783f28fe07da1c090:101

value
446603
script pubkey
OP_0 OP_PUSHBYTES_32 fb0babf9850ca50f785501f74c2436edf5aae0a75e0e719834d85862cf928e21
address
bc1qlv96h7v9pjjs77z4q8m5cfpkah664c98tc88rxp5mpvx9nuj3cssca8h92
transaction
09214343040d10891a9979ef1e4d12516500fcbe1691cc8783f28fe07da1c090
spent
true